MetaTrader 4 Client Terminal build 604 - страница 28

 
Zhunko:
Это, если не по ссылке, то да. Иначе - нет.

Отличие по ссылке или не по ссылке, это в создании новой переменной когда передача не по ссылке. По шаблону функции нельзя сказать какая будет передана переменная в функцию но этого и не нужно на стадии шаблона.
 
Andrei01:
Отличие по ссылке или не по ссылке, это в создании новой переменной когда передача не по ссылке. По шаблону функции нельзя сказать какая будет передана переменная в функцию но этого и не нужно на стадии шаблона.

Это не шаблон. Это статическая функция. Если в MQL4 есть такое понятие.

В любом случае, не надо называть одинакого. Надо использовать нотацию и не объявлять глобальных переменных. По-хорошему, их не должно быть.

 
Zhunko:
Это не шаблон. Это статическая функция. Если в MQL4 есть такое понятие.

Определение функции называется шаблон функции. Статичность функции тут не причем. Про шаблоны функций можете тут например почитать что это такое. http://citforum.ru/programming/cpp_march/cpp_088.shtml
 
Zhunko:

В любом случае, не надо называть одинакого. Надо использовать нотацию и не объявлять глобальных переменных. По-хорошему, их не должно быть.

Компилятор ругается что создается новая переменная хотя этого нет. Интересно как вы можете обойтись вообще без глобальных переменных?
 
Andrei01:

Определение функции называется шаблон функции. Статичность функции тут не причем. Про шаблоны функций можете тут например почитать что это такое. http://citforum.ru/programming/cpp_march/cpp_088.shtml

Сами-то прочитали? Как шаблон объявляется?
 
keekkenen:

ну, ванклик как не работал нормально так и не работает, раньше была проблема оттащить стопы подальше от цены, сейчас бывает что весь торговый поток останавливается- стоят часы и котировки пока ордер не откроется и открывается он через 10-15 секунд..


у емня норм ванклик пашет, свой собственный. а ВЫ не про это?

Да рынок стопориться когда ордер пытается открыться - согласен.

 
Zhunko:
Сами-то прочитали? Как шаблон объявляется?

Там шаблон еще и в другом смысле используется, более общем... Речь же тут просто про объявление функции как в первом примере. Никаких ограничений на совпадение переменных при определении функции в языке Си нет.
 
Andrei01:
Компилятор ругается что создается новая переменная хотя этого нет. Интересно как вы можете обойтись вообще без глобальных переменных?

Классы. Пространства имён, на крайний случай.
 
EVladMih:

А ссылку? Где его искать?

Раз уж воюю с 604-м, то надеюсь, что с 605 проблем будет хотя бы не больше...


открываете терминал - октрыть новый счет, там есть выбор сервера.
 

новый билд 605, а что картинки теперь идут в фоновом режиме?